Fixing metadata indexing when writing new Parquet file (#2941)

* Fixing metadata indexing when writing new Parquet file

Summary:
  - addressing this issue: https://github.com/huggingface/lerobot/issues/2401
  - vibe-coded bugfix by Claude Sonnet 4.5

* Backing out changes to convert_videos_of_camera

* Addressing Ruff pre-commit complaint

Summary:
 - addressing "SIM113 Use `enumerate()` for index variable `ep_idx` in `for` loop"
